Budgeting for Your Roof Task
Budgeting for your roof covering project is crucial to stay clear of unforeseen expenditures and financial pressure. Start by analyzing your demands; take into consideration the sort of materials you want, the size of your roof, and any additional attributes like skylights or air flow systems. Study the average costs in your area to get a reasonable concept of what to expect.
As soon as you have a standard estimate, add a buffer-- generally around 10-15% for unforeseen concerns such as concealed damages or raised material costs.
Don't forget to factor in labor costs, which can vary dramatically relying on the complexity of your roof and the specialist you select.
Next off, consider any type of authorizations or assessment charges. It's wise to represent these upfront to prevent shocks later on.
If you're funding the project, look into financing options or layaway plan that match your budget. Set a clear timeline and stick to it to avoid costs from intensifying.
Finally, keep an eye on all costs and invoices throughout the procedure. This will help you remain organized and make adjustments as required.
